AIADMK's Plans for Change: Caste Survey Promise and Economic Relief
AIADMK leader Edappadi K Palaniswami pledged to conduct a caste survey in Tamil Nadu if voted to power, addressing rising commodity prices and tax burdens. He criticized the DMK regime for insufficient economic control and promised direct bank deposits as relief. The AIADMK's manifesto includes 297 promises.

In a recent poll rally at Jalangapuram in Salem district, AIADMK general secretary Edappadi K Palaniswami announced that a caste survey will be implemented if his party wins the forthcoming Tamil Nadu Assembly elections.
Highlighting the state's economic challenges, Palaniswami accused the DMK regime of failing to control the skyrocketing prices of essential commodities. He recalled that prices of raw rice were significantly lower during the AIADMK regime, signaling the need for more effective economic policies.
Moreover, Palaniswami promised direct economic relief by pledging Rs 10,000 in direct bank deposits for citizens burdened by tax hikes on essential services, should his party come to power. With a manifesto boasting 297 promises, the AIADMK seeks to implement substantial changes post-elections.
